
Caption | Personnel of the Soviet 88th International Brigade after field training, probably at Kerki, Turkmen SSR, Russia, 5 Oct 1943; note commanding officer Major General Zhou Baozhong and Kim Song-ju (later known as Kim Il-sung) in front row ww2dbase | |||||||

Front row, left to right:
N. S. Batalin, Russian
Li Zhaolin (aka. Zhang Shoujian), Chinese
Wang Yizhi (wife of Zhou Baozhong), Chinese
Major General Zhou Baozhong (husband of Wang Yizhi), Chinese
Kim Song-ju (aka. Kim Il-sung), Korean
Timofei Nikitovich Shirinsky, Russian
Second row, left to right:
Zhang Guangdi, Chinese
Feng Zhongyun, Chinese
Wang Xiaoming, Chinese
Wang Minggui, Chinese
Peng Shilu, Chinese
Third row, left to right:
Yang Qinghai, Chinese
Seo Cheol, Korean
Kang Shin-tae, Korean
Kim Gwang-hyup, Korean
Sui Changqing, Chinese
Rear row, left to right:
Ahn Gil, Korean
Park Deok-san, Korean
Choi Yong-jin, Korean
Tao Yufeng, Chinese
Kim Kyung-seok, Korean
